What is Robotics Education?
Robotics education is a multidisciplinary learning approach that combines robotics and AI, coding, electronics, and STEM education to teach students how to design, build, and program intelligent machines. It involves working with sensors, actuators, microcontrollers, and software to create real-world solutions.
Unlike traditional classroom learning, robotics education focuses on hands-on experience, where students learn by doing rather than memorizing. This makes learning more engaging, practical, and effective.

Challenges in Implementing Robotics Education in India
Despite its importance, robotics education faces some challenges that must be addressed collectively:
- Lack of awareness in rural and semi-urban areas
- Limited access to resources and learning infrastructure
- High cost of robotics kits and training programs
- Shortage of trained and certified educators
